CoScreen vs mRemoteNG: The Verdict

⚡ Summary:

CoScreen: CoScreen is a screen sharing and video conferencing software designed for remote teams. It allows real-time collaboration by sharing screens, annotating, video chatting, and more.

mRemoteNG: mRemoteNG is an open-source, tabbed, multi-protocol, remote connections manager. It allows you to view all your remote connections in a simple yet powerful interface. mRemoteNG supports the Remote Desktop Protocol, VNC, SSH, Telnet, rlogin, and RAW Socket connections.

mRemoteNG
mRemoteNG Features
  • Tabbed interface
  • Multi-protocol support (RDP, VNC, SSH, Telnet, rlogin)
  • Encrypted password storage
  • Organize connections in a tree hierarchy
  • Search functionality
  • Scripting and automation
  • Portable version available

mRemoteNG
mRemoteNG

Pros

  • Open source and free
  • Intuitive tabbed interface
  • Supports many protocols
  • Secure encrypted storage
  • Highly customizable

Cons

  • Steep learning curve
  • No native macOS or Linux clients
  • Limited mobile support
